## Tuning

Gating for Bramblefort canaries is intentionally conservative: a canary only advances when error-rate, latency, and saturation checks all pass for the full observation window. Loosening any single threshold without adjusting the window invites false promotions, so change them together and note it in the sync minutes. The current gating constants are listed here.

tuning table, kagag-yahip:
RATE_LIMITS = {
    "druath": 1,
    "wenwyn": 5,
    "ulaael": 2,
    "holath": 5,
}

Release checklist — Fennelgate 3.1

[ ] Verify the queue-depth autoscaler on the Marrowbank worker pool is re-enabled after deploy. During rollout it is paused intentionally, so support may see temporary backlog alerts; these are benign for up to fifteen minutes. If scaling has not resumed after that window, escalate to the platform rotation rather than restarting workers manually. Record the verification against the build token shown below.

session token of kahog-bahif = htk9_f63daec35

Subject: DR drill Thursday — webhook retries

Hi on-call,

During Thursday's drill we'll cut the Bramblehook delivery workers and verify retry semantics: exponential backoff, max eight attempts, dead-letter after that. Watch that duplicate deliveries stay idempotent on the Osprey Ledger side. You'll restore the dispatcher from cold backup as the final step, which requires the recovery passphrase given below:

vault phrase of faweg-kahif = fraath-zorox-praius